Formula and methodology
Formula: Converted frequency = value x cycles per second per source unit / cycles per second per target unit.
Hertz means cycles per second, so prefixes scale by powers of 1000. Revolutions per minute are converted by dividing by 60 when one revolution represents one cycle. The converter keeps frequency separate from angular velocity, which would use radians per second and a different physical interpretation.

Worked example
| Input | Value |
|---|---|
| Frequency | 120 |
| From unit | rpm |
| To unit | Hz |
120 rpm = 2 Hz.
Assumptions and limits
- The input is a nonnegative repeating frequency, and rpm means completed revolutions per minute.
- One revolution is treated as one cycle for this conversion; phase, waveform shape, slip, and angular direction are not modeled.
